CORRIGENDUM
In the notice, dated the 10th day of August 1976, and published in New Zealand Gazette, No. 95, 26 August 1976, page 1977, headed “Land Held for a Secondary School and the Purposes of a Secondary School (Caretaker’s Residence) set apart for a Residence established under the Children and Young Persons Act 1974 in the City of Palmerston North” for the words “an institution” read the words “a residence” which last-mentioned words appear in the original notice signed by the Minister of Works and Development.
(P.W. 31/2798; Wg. D.O. 24/6/0/3)

Land Taken for Road in Block VI, Ruakaka Survey District, Whangarei County
DENIS BLUNDELL, Governor-General
A PROCLAMATION
Pursuant to the Public Works Act 1928, I, Sir Edward Denis Blundell, the Governor-General of New Zealand, hereby proclaim and declare that the land described in the Schedule hereto is hereby taken for road; and I also declare that this Proclamation shall take effect, on and after the 22nd day of December 1976.
SCHEDULE
NORTH AUCKLAND LAND DISTRICT
All that piece of land containing 23.5 perches, situated in Block VI, Ruakaka Survey District, and being part Allotment 63, Ruakaka Parish; as shown on plan S.O. 45231, lodged in the office of the Chief Surveyor at Auckland and thereon coloured yellow, edged yellow.
Given under the hand of His Excellency the Governor-General and issued under the Seal of New Zealand, this 25th day of November 1976.
[L.S.] W. L. YOUNG, Minister of Works and Development.
GOD SAVE THE QUEEN!
(P.W. 72/1/1/0; Ak. D.O. 72/1/1/13/0)

Land Taken for Sanitary Works in Block XV, Orahiri Survey District, Waitomo District
DENIS BLUNDELL, Governor-General
A PROCLAMATION
Pursuant to the Public Works Act 1928, I, Sir Edward Denis Blundell, the Governor-General of New Zealand, hereby proclaim and declare that the land described in the Schedule hereto is hereby taken for sanitary works and shall vest in the Chairman, Councillors, and Inhabitants of the District of Waitomo as from the date hereinafter mentioned; and I also declare that this Proclamation shall take effect on and after the 22nd day of December 1976.
SCHEDULE
SOUTH AUCKLAND LAND DISTRICT
All those pieces of land described as follows:
Area m² Being
1360 Part Te Kumi A21 Block; marked ‘A’ on plan.
4980 Part Te Kumi A29 Block; marked ‘E’ on plan.
As shown on plan S.O. 47310, lodged in the office of the Chief Surveyor at Hamilton, and thereon marked as above mentioned.
Given under the hand of His Excellency the Governor-General, and issued the Seal of New Zealand, this 25th day of November 1976.
[L.S.] W. L. YOUNG, Minister of Works and Development.
GOD SAVE THE QUEEN!
(P.W. 53/424; Hn. D.O. 43/5/0/4)
